Transaction 115a207a655c71e2fc431c07b5cf6bbb8e7ab4718cf997ee1aba4d0133f24a4d
1 Input
1 Outputs
- 115a207a655c71e2fc431c07b5cf6bbb8e7ab4718cf997ee1aba4d0133f24a4d:0
value 10827370
address 36zMHdNjncdMiknGfyRXY9VxaDcMUBrqKa